On April 1, 2025, the Trump administration gutted the leadership of the National Institutes of Health. Four major directors overseeing $9 billion in health research were fired without warning. More than 20,000 staff across the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) were laid off. Over 700 grants—many addressing public health, vaccine research, and marginalized communities—were suddenly canceled.

The End of Guardrails
The NIH has always had political appointees at the top, but the system was built with stability in mind. Directors of most NIH institutes traditionally span administrations—because science doesn’t change with the party in power.
